Our Methodoly

Instrumentation de précision

Precision instrumentation

Sensor Deployment. Non-intrusive installation with no operational downtime

Analyse modale opérationnelle

Operational modal analysis

Extraction of the unique “vibrational signature” of your structure.

Jumeau numérique calibré

Calibrated digital twin

Creation of a 3D model that “reacts” exactly like the real asset.

Diagnostic par écart

Diagnotic by Gap Analysis

Comparison between theoretical & real-world behavior to pinpoint invisible structural weaknesses.

Préconisations de renfort validées par simulation

Simulated Recommendations

Virtual stress testing of structural reinforcements on the Digital Twin to guarantee effectiveness before any work begins.
